I love seeing them excited about learning new things.\r\n\r\nWe used the paper circuits to make Rudolph the Red Nose Reindeer cards. Students were able to learn about open and closed circuits. They had to make sure their circuit was completely closed so the light for Rudolph's nose would turn red. Also, if they put the bulb on the circuit backwards his nose turned green. About this school
Choctaw Elementary School is
a suburban public school
in Choctaw, Oklahoma that is part of Choctaw-Nicoma Park Schools.
It serves 354 students
in grades Pre-K - 5 with a student/teacher ratio of 12.2:1.
Its teachers have had 145 projects funded on DonorsChoose.
